Where did you buy your drives? Were they OEM (plain drive) or retail (cables,screws etc)? Were the replacements from Seagate? Newegg ships all their drives in bubble wrap and paper or foam chips. Seagate and other HDD companies clearly say not to ship drives that way. If you send a bad drive to seagate in bubble wrap they won't even accept it and your warranty is void. Bad packaging can fuck up a drive easily.

It's fucked up newegg and other shops won't spend a little more money so the drives don't get damaged. I've received about 4 of them from newegg that went bad, different brands too. Won't be buying HDD from there anymore.
